#18195e h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#18195e is composed of 9.4% red, 9.8%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.5% cyan, 73.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 63.1% black. It has a hue angle of 239.1 degrees, a saturation of 59.3% and a lightness of 23.1%. #18195e color hex could be obtained by blending #3032bc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

● #18195e color description : Very dark blue.
The hexadecimal color #18195e has RGB values of R:24, G:25, B:94 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0.73, Y:0, K:0.63. Its decimal value is 1579358.
